A 34-year-old man has been charged with murder after allegedly breaking into a 90-year-old Texas man's home and stabbing him to death with a screwdriver.
- Anthony Cerda, 34, charged with murder for stabbing 90-year-old Francisco Chura to death with a screwdriver
- Chura died on September 7 from injuries sustained in an August 20 attack at his Texas home
- DNA from both Cerda and Chura found on the screwdriver, and Chura reported $3,000 missing from a safe
- Cerda was arrested almost a year after the attack following investigation and witness statements
